Transaction 90a9703286d4a2551e57ce529c3d0a6563bafe9ec88cabacd08e115b38dac8a5
1 Input
1 Output
-
90a9703286d4a2551e57ce529c3d0a6563bafe9ec88cabacd08e115b38dac8a5:0
- value
- 19359332
- script pubkey
- OP_0 OP_PUSHBYTES_20 fcdd95072d2d79978834ac66c0b742fc5fbc1e6a
- address
- bc1qlnwe2ped94ue0zp543nvpd6zl30mc8n2uekt63